Identifying Materials
Understanding the fundamental building blocks of our world starts with distinguishing between elements, compounds, and mixtures. A simple flowchart can guide you through this classification process. Begin by evaluating whether the substance is composed of only one type of atom. If so, it's an fundamental substance. Compounds, on the other hand, consist of two or more different types of atoms joined together in a fixed ratio. Finally, mixtures aggregate substances without covalent connections, allowing for variable proportions of the individual components.
